General Summary
This Registered Nurse is responsible for providing professional nursing care in the outpatient oncology setting, following established standards and practices. Assists physicians and staff in coordinating patient care. Functions as primary liaison between patients, staff and physicians. Provides comprehensive patient care of the Oncology patient, including patient teaching, preparation & administration of chemotherapy, management of office emergencies, and triage of phone calls. Provides care to assigned patients:
Greets patients and prepares them for treatment. Completes patient check in including assessment prior to start of treatment.
Performs nursing duties, history and physical, vital signs.
Educates and provides supportive counseling to patients and families about diagnostic procedures, medications, nutrition and maintenance of health throughout treatment course:
Reviews chemotherapy orders and follows treatment plans; provides appointment times for patient scheduling.
Prepares and administers of chemotherapy per physician order following policies and procedures for safe handling and preparation of chemotherapy.
Observes, records, and reports patient's condition and reaction to drugs and treatments to providers.
Works closely with providers to follow treatment plan for patient.
Obtains blood specimens via port draw; may be required to de-clot central lines and ports.
Monitor patients while receiving treatments.
